The Southwest Florida Water Management District operates as a government administration entity headquartered in Brooksville, Florida. This organization serves the west-central region of the state, focusing on the stewardship of local water resources. Its primary operational mandate involves protecting natural water supplies, managing flood risks to safeguard communities, and ensuring that the water needs of the public are reliably met.
As a public sector body, the District plays a critical role in regional infrastructure and environmental management.
